4. Calculate the mass fraction of sodium hydroxide and hydroxylamine in the solution, if when titrating 10.0 ml of solution (ρ = 1.0 g/ml) the volume of 0.1 M HCl (K = 0.9570) at the first equivalence point was 5.7 ml, and in the second - 10.3 ml.
